Dutch
    
    Etymology
    
From Middle Dutch raetsel, from Old Dutch *rādisli, from Proto-West Germanic *rādislī. Equivalent to raden + -sel.[1]
Pronunciation
    
- IPA(key): /ˈraːtsəl/
